Contains
Wintergreen (Gaultheria procumbens), Camphor- White (Cinnamomum camphora), Peppermint (Mentha piperita), Ylang Ylang (Cananga odorata), Helichrysum- Italicum (Helichrysum italicum), Blue Tansy (Tanacetum annuum), Chamomile- German (Matricaria chamomilla), Osmanthus Absolute (Osmanthus fragrans)
Safety & Shelf life

Safety: Keep out of reach of children. Do not use if pregnant or nursing. Do not use internally unless instructed by a licensed aromatherapist or physician.


Shelf Life: 2 Years
Pet Safety: Essential oils are generally safe to diffuse around adult cats and dogs intermittently. Ensure the room you’re diffusing in is well-ventilated and that your pet can leave if desired. Discontinue use if you notice any adverse reaction. Avoid topical use and diffusing around young pets, small animals or pets with health problems.
Frequently Asked Questions
How to use essential oils for massage?
  • Our Massage Therapy blend was handcrafted and expertly formulated to help reduce pain and achiness and aid the relief of sore muscles. Please dilute this blend with a carrier oil! Carrier oils of Jojoba or Grapeseed fit the bill nicely and blend well with this essential oil blend for pain relief during a deep tissue massage session. Our dilution guide will help you understand how much essential oil to use per one ounce of carrier oils. Generally 5% dilution is optimal for pain relief which translates to 25 drops in one ounce of carrier oil. Always test essential oils with a skin patch test to rule out sensitive skin issues.
How to dilute essential oils for massage?
  • For pain relief we recommend blending Massage Therapy essential oils blend into a carrier oil. Trauma oil is an infused herbal combination of St Johns Wort, Arnica and Calendula oils that help reduce pain and inflammation and would be an excellent choice to blend essential oils into. Using 3-5% essential oils in 1 oz of carrier oil is more than enough to reap the benefits of this pain relieving and muscle relaxation blend. See our dilution guidelines here.

Do roller bottles work for essential oil massage?
  • Roller bottles are best for spot treatments and to use an oil on one small specific area. If the issue is neck tension, you can roll the blend onto the neck area and massage the oils to relieve soreness and pain - whether it's from sitting too long at a computer, driving for long periods or just general tightness. Try massaging the roller into the neck area and then add heat to the area with a neck wrap or with a heating pad to extend the benefits of the pain-relieving roller.
What does Massage Therapy essential oil do?
  • Massage Therapy essential oil blend contains a number of minty and camphorous essential oils that help relieve bone deep soreness and muscle pain. These oils all have analgesic properties and include Wintergreen, Camphor- White and Peppermint. A few other oils in this blend support pain-relieving properties and are skin supportive by reducing inflammation such as Blue Tansy and Chamomile- German. Ylang Ylang and Helichrysum- Italicum are incredible oils that also support reducing stress, assuaging muscle complaints and relieve soreness. Osmanthus Absolute is there along with Ylang Ylang to bring on a relaxed atmosphere by melting away the tension that causes the sore muscles in the first place!
